Subjects and perspective of nuclear fuel cycle for 21st century
Description
At the symposium, lectures were given on uranium enrichment, on the present state and future of uranium enrichment in the world, the start of operation of Rokkasho enrichment plant, the development of laser enrichment technology by atomic process and molecular process, on fuel reprocessing, the development of demonstration FBR, plutonium thermal use, the advancement of reprocessing process, and the annihilation treatment of TRU nuclides using FBR, exclusive burning reactor and accelerator, and on radioactive waste, the safety assessment of waste disposal and trend in various countries, the present state and trend of radioactive waste disposal in Japan and foreign countries, the present state and trend of the research on high level radioactive waste disposal, and the management of waste by nuclear facility dismantling.
